Ark. Code Ann. § 20-78-104: Child Health and Family Life Institute

(a) (1) The Child Health and Family Life Institute shall be administered under the direction of Arkansas Children's Hospital. (2) Arkansas Children's Hospital shall enter into a cooperative agreement or contract with the Department of Pediatrics of the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ences for services required in delivering the programs of the institute. (3) The KIDS FIRST Program, a component of the institute, shall receive priority consideration above all other programs of the institute when funding decisions are made by Arkansas Children's Hospital. (4) Arkansas Children's Hospital shall make quarterly reports to the Legislative Council on matters of funding, existing programs, and any new programs and services offered through the institute. (b) (1) The Chancellor of the University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ences shall designate an individual from the department who shall provide administrative oversight of the cooperative agreements or contract with Arkansas Children's Hospital in delivering the programs of the institute. (2) The department shall make every effort to advance the KIDS FIRST Program statewide. (3) The designated administrator from the department shall make quarterly reports to the chancellor and the Legislative Council on all matters of funding, existing programs, and services offered through the institute. Acts 1995, No. 1099, § 27; 1995, No. 1198, § 96.
